About The Position

A key support position in animating and developing both Fragrance & Beauty business, within Hermès Boutiques. The Client Development Coordinator is responsible for the oversight of US boutiques, assisting the Director of Client Development - Fragrance & Beauty in developing tools, managing communications and maintaining engagement levels to help optimize retail performance. The person will have close partnership corporate retail teams such as Merchandising/Planning, Visual Merchandising, Store Operations, as well as with warehouse distribution teams while interacting with Boutiques directly to support mainly operational & communication functions of the métier. The person will also learn and share best practices with the métier through both local market trainings/seminars and various strategy meetings. All other duties as assigned by the supervisor.

Responsibilities

  • Service Excellence and Client Development Execute animations and activations in coordination with Merchandising/Planning, VM, Retail teams.
  • Partner with Client Events and CRM on animations to drive the business in both Fragrance and Beauty and help in defining the Beauty and Fragrance Customer Journey.
  • Monitor competitive activity to ensure that the appropriate response strategies are formulated and communicated.
  • Assist in management of Freelance team [Artistry and Advisory] via recruitment, scheduling/placement, training and payments
  • Training, Motivation & Engagements Build strong partnerships with both local contacts [Merchant, Planner, Managers, Experts/Ambassadors, Freelance team and the métier] and international partners [Hermes International, trainers and the métier].
  • Participate in executing Fragrance & Beauty seminars, seasonal training and technical skill set development of Beauty Experts, ambassadors and Freelance beauty team.
  • Host and transmit House values and product knowledge through regular training sessions, especially seasonal launches or key moments.
  • Motivate and actively engage with beauty community.
  • Evolve and champion a network of high-performing Beauty Experts.
  • Attend Train-The-Trainer seminars.
  • Reporting & In-Store Visibility Prepare quantitative and qualitative monthly boutique activity reports & trade animation recaps
  • Share Hermès Parfums and Beauté “best practices”
  • Maintain excellent standards in collaterals (samples, testers, hygiene products, etc.) to support both Fragrance and Beauty business.
  • For launches and key moments, partner with; Merchandising/Planning on optimal in-store inventory, assortment and goals Visual Merchandising in new PLV executions, strong product impacts
  • Regularly visits Local Markets for business review and support new store openings.
